### Who to contact: checkout load testing

If you're reviewing the Trellis checkout flow, the load-testing setup is owned by the Surge squad. They run weekly soak tests against staging only — production is never targeted, and all test payments use the Mockmint sandbox. Test plans, rate limits, and abort criteria are documented on the Surge wiki space, and results are retained for 90 days. For access to reports or to schedule a joint review, write to the squad at the address below.

escalation mailbox, kaweg-kahif: druwyn.sordor@nelvroworks.corp

Subject: Harwick Joint Venture Proposal

Team,

Following last week's session, Harwick Industrial has proposed a 50/50 joint venture to manufacture the Solent valve series for the Ostermead market. They supply tooling and plant capacity; we supply design and distribution. Initial term five years, with buyout options at year three. Diligence starts Monday; keep this off customer calls until the announcement. Summary deck to follow from Dana Pryce. The confidential strategic note appears below.

— Rollo Varen

confidential, kahog-bawif: The northern region missed its Pramir quota by 20.0 percent last quarter. Casaxek Freight plans to lower the Fraion list price by 41.5 percent in December. The finance team signed off on a budget of $236.4 million for Project Druius. The renewal with Fenysix Partners closes at $91.3 million a year, 2.1 percent below the last contract.

Quarterly Planning Note — Insurance Renewal

Finance team: the Brindlewood Assurance policy renews at quarter-end. Premiums rise 12% on property cover; liability is flat. We will consolidate the Ostermere warehouse rider into the main policy to save fees. Broker quotes from two alternatives arrive next week; hold final booking until then. Budget the higher figure for now. Renewal timing connects to wider plans summarized in the confidential line below.

board note of kadug-tawig: Only 5 of the 100 pilot accounts renewed Oliath, so a churn review is set for April 15.

Hi team,

Before I hand off the 3.2 release, please note the humidity sensor drift reported on Verdana controllers in the Elmbrook trial site. Drift exceeds 4% after roughly ten days of continuous operation; firmware 3.2.1 adds an automatic recalibration cycle every 72 hours. Support should advise growers to install 3.2.1 and trigger a manual recalibration once. The hotfix bundle must be verified before distribution, so I'm including the signing key used for the 3.2.1 packages below.

release key, fahof-yagap: bky3_m5d